Output 02834cf26e196f5ba5ab43debade999baa4a09cc3421d963dc3257e282f7b3ba:80

value
139707
script pubkey
OP_0 OP_PUSHBYTES_20 8d62d31cbbbc9ec13319d09ea898783bf93facc6
address
bc1q343dx89mhj0vzvce6z023xrc80unltxxkcrawx
transaction
02834cf26e196f5ba5ab43debade999baa4a09cc3421d963dc3257e282f7b3ba